There are two types of rangefinders, laser and GPS. Though laser technology is useful, these rangefinders can be troublesome. It takes time to set them up. They are also more difficult to use. The GPS system is easy to use, just enter some golf course data and it makes golf that much easier! The GPS will eliminate the guessing involved in golf. One brand of golf GPS you may want to try is the Golflogix Golf GPS. This unit can measure up to six hazards per hole. You can also download up to twenty golf course maps with this golf GPS system. Known for accuracy and durability, this unit is one of the best. The Golflogix system comes with a year warranty, so don't be afraid to be rough with it!. This unit costs around $300.
Another good brand to try is the Skycaddie SG5. Full color display is complemented by full depth as well. Protection from water is offered by the case it's in. You can even personalize it with color themes. "The Skycaddie is pricier than most, at $429, but it gives you solid performance and fun features.
